“The right home” for out of favour Giants star

2021-08-23T08:25+10:00

Kane Cornes has proposed a trade between Fremantle and GWS that could solve headaches at both clubs.

Giants midfielder Stephen Coniglio has had a stark drop-off in performance since signing a seven-year deal worth reportedly $1 million per season and taking over as captain at the end of 2019.

The 27-year-old has only played five games this season and dealt with injuries. He was named the medical sub for the Round 23 clash with Carlton.

Freo meanwhile look likely to lose young midfielder Adam Cerra in the trade period, with the 21-year-old reportedly looking to come home to Victoria.

Cornes believes Coniglio, who was drafted out of Swan Districts in WA, could take Cerra’s place in the Fremantle midfield and the Giants can move on with Toby Greene as captain.

“(Stephen Coniglio is) in a really awkward position. It’s just one of the biggest falls in form that you can remember,” Cornes told SEN Breakfast.

“I think he ends up at Fremantle, doesn’t he?

“If Fremantle loses Cerra, you could argue that the right home for Coniglio for both clubs is at Fremantle.

“Get GWS to pay a large part of the salary for that, it removes the awkwardness, Toby Greene is your immediate captain, it solves a lot of problems for the Giants.

“You can’t play him (Coniglio, in this Elimination Final), can you? He’s probably the medical sub again.”

GWS is preparing for an Elimination Final clash with Sydney in Launceston this weekend.
